What affects the price

Replacing windows involves a few variables that influence the total project cost. The biggest factor is the material you select, such as vinyl, wood, or fiberglass, as well as the style of window, like double-hung versus casement. The condition of your existing frames matters, too; if there is hidden rot or water damage, that requires extra labor to fix. Choosing triple-pane glass for better insulation or adding decorative grids will also shift the final number. Your exact pricing is confirmed free on the call.

What is the correct way to install a window?

The correct way to install a window involves proper flashing, sealing, and securing the frame to ensure it's plumb, level, and square. This prevents drafts, water damage, and ensures the window operates smoothly. Licensed professionals in Winston-Salem follow best practices for a durable and efficient installation. Is it cheaper to install windows yourself?

While DIY might seem cheaper upfront, the cost of tools, potential mistakes, and the time involved can quickly add up. Improper installation can lead to leaks and energy loss, costing you more in the long run.
